PLEASE READ To all those that are curious about the PHOTOTHERAPY The structure of a Red Blood Cell (Fetal Hemoglobin) of a baby is slightly different than when we are older. It is designed so that the baby can get more Oxygen from the mom while she is still growing before birth. After birth, the baby's system switches to the common red blood cell structure (Adult Hemoglobin) but that means that there is more breakdown of the original baby blood type. Bilirubin is the product of the breakdown. Everyone makes this normally, but it is common for many babies to have lower amounts of the enzyme than they need to do this breakdown process. The Phototherapy helps the baby by making the bilirubin change into the product form that the enzyme usually makes. (Fat soluble become water soluble). The water soluble bilirubin can be passed freely in the urine or feces with no problem. If the bilirubin is not rid from the baby's body, it stays in it's fat soluble form and can go around and cause a mess. It is especially dangerous if it goes up to the brain (Can cause something called Kernicterus). For this reason, phototherapy is used to help the babies get rid of it. Please note that I have stated this for simplicity's sake. There are much better explanations around but this gives a general idea
